Formula and Logic
The calculator uses a standard magic damage formula common across most video games and tabletop RPGs:
- Raw Damage = Base Magic Power × Spell Multiplier
- Resisted Damage = Raw Damage × (1 - Resistance Reduction %)
- Modified Damage = Resisted Damage × Global Damage Modifier
- Average Damage = (Modified Damage × (1 - Critical Hit Chance %)) + (Modified Damage × Critical Hit Multiplier × Critical Hit Chance %)
- Max Critical Damage = Modified Damage × Critical Hit Multiplier
Resistance reduction values are preset to common in-game tiers: Low (25%), Medium (50%), High (75%), Immune (100%). You can adjust these by selecting the matching option in the dropdown.
Practical Notes
Magic damage calculations vary widely between games, so adjust inputs to match your specific title’s rules:
- Meta shifts: Patch updates often adjust base magic power, spell multipliers, or resistance values. Always use the most recent in-game numbers for accurate results.
- RNG factors: Many games add random damage variance (e.g., ±10% damage range) not accounted for in this calculator. Add a 10% buffer to results for realistic in-game expectations.
- Performance scaling: Some games scale magic damage with secondary stats like intelligence, mana, or level. Include these in your Base Magic Power value if they are multiplicative.
- Tabletop RPGs: For games like D&D or Pathfinder, use spell dice averages for Base Magic Power (e.g., 3d6 = 10.5) and spell modifiers for the Spell Multiplier.

Frequently Asked Questions
What if my game uses percentage-based spell multipliers?
Convert percentage multipliers to decimal form for input: 150% multiplier = 1.5, 75% = 0.75. This matches the calculator’s decimal input format.
How do I calculate damage for enemies with variable resistance?
Run the calculator multiple times with different resistance type selections to see damage ranges across all possible enemy resistance tiers. This helps plan for unpredictable encounters.
Does this calculator account for damage mitigation from armor or shields?
No, this tool only calculates magic resistance reduction. For games that apply flat damage mitigation after resistance, subtract that flat value from the Modified Damage result manually.
